Way back in 1992, Robin Dunbar estimated a limit on the human ability to maintain stable relationships. This limit is known as the Dunbar’s number, and it has a value around 150. “Dunbar’s number is a theoretical cognitive limit to the number of people with whom one can maintain stable social relationships.
